2013/2/10 Gene Heskett <ghesk...@wdtv.com> > On Sunday 10 February 2013 19:01:08 Leonardo Marsaglia did opine: > Message additions Copyright Sunday 10 February 2013 by Gene Heskett > > > Hello Andy. > > > > http://imagebin.org/246204 > > > > Here's a picture of what I scoped the other day, this is the signal > > coming out from the IC's that we use to fire the igbt's, as you can see > > those spikes are a little dangerous I think. > > First, I am a CET, and a retired (mostly) broadcast engineer. > > 2nd, Correct, both the spikes, and all that racket on the falling edge > bothers me, a lot. > > First on the overvolt spikes, I'd make sure the scope ground is floating so > that you can attach it to the circuits common. They may not be near as > pronounced if a ground loop is eliminated. > > 2nd, that double or triple shuffle on the falling edge isn't at all good. > Its needless switching and heating in the transistors./ > > Perhaps the grounding and supply bypassing are both suspect. I'd check to > see what effect a .1 paper/mylar capacitor across the buses might indicate > poor bypassing. > > Do you have a URL to that circuit?
